How Do I Decide What to Put into Storage?

  • Analyze your storage items

Make a list of all your belongings that need to be stored. To simplify the process, categorize them by size, condition, value, etc. Also, identify the items you frequently use and those you do not.

  • Evaluate size and space

Large items that are no longer or seldomly used, such as furniture, electronic appliances, and equipment that take up a lot of space, are often wise to store. Smaller items can also be stored in boxes and stacked to improve the use of space.

  • Note the condition and value

Ensure that the items to be stored are in good condition to avoid deterioration. Also, check their value, as high-value items might require special handling and care, such as climate control or added security.

Pro Tip: Wrap your fragile items in bubble wrap carefully and label each box clearly to retrieve them easily.

  • Look for seasonal items

Seasonal clothing and holiday decorations are ideal for storage when not in use. Seasonal equipment such as skis, snowboards, lawnmowers, and gardening tools can also be stored according to the season.

  • Prioritize sentimental goods

Store your sentimental items such as family heirlooms, photographs, etc. Also, important documents that are not needed frequently should be stored in a safe and dry place.

How Do I Choose the Right Storage Unit?

  • Determine your storage needs

First, make a list of items you plan to store. Check their size, value, and any specific storage requirements. This will help you determine the duration of time and the type of storage unit you’ll require. The different self-storage units are indoor storage (residential, business, lifestyle), outdoor drive-up storage, and vehicle storage. Note that short-term storage needs might differ from long-term storage needs.

  • Decide the right size

Size guides from storage facilities are a boon! They help you calculate the space you’ll need for your storage. The standard storage unit sizes are 5’ X 5’, 5’ X 10’, 10’ X 10’, 10’ X 15’, 10’ X 20’, 10’ X 25’, and 10’ X 30’. When planning for accessibility, choose a slightly larger storage unit if you need frequent access and vice versa. It will also allow for easy access to walkways inside the storage unit.

  • Consider location and accessibility

For convenience, remember to select a storage facility near your location, such as your home or workplace. Check the storage facility’s access hours. While some places offer 24/7 access, others have specific hours of operation. If you’re moving heavy units, look for features like drive-up access or ground-floor units for vehicle storage units. Based on accessibility, you can place the items frequently used on the front of the storage unit and stack the rest behind.

  • Estimate security features

Before choosing a storage facility, ensure it has surveillance cameras and monitoring systems. You can also look for gated access with personal entry codes or keycard access. For additional peace of mind, you can have a storage unit with on-site staff or security personnel.

  • Read reviews

Before visiting the storage facility, read any reviews and testimonials from past customers to know about the service quality and reliability. While visiting the storage unit, check for maintenance and overall cleanliness.

  • Compare pricing

Compare quotes from different storage facilities to get the top estimates. Be aware of the additional charges for insurance, administration, and late payments. Read the contract terms carefully, including the rental period, renewal policies, and cancellation fees.
